Top 10 List of Reasons to Start Your Weight Loss Journey Today

Although it is not easy to try new things in life or change old bad habits, it is worth trying to do this one. To lose weight. Here are the best 10 reasons, why you should embark on a weight loss program. And how to go about it.

  1. Improve overall health: Maintaining a healthy weight can significantly reduce the risk of various health problems such as diabetes, heart disease, and high blood pressure.

  2. Increase energy levels: Losing weight can increase energy levels, making it easier to engage in physical activity and be more productive in daily tasks.

  3. Boost self-confidence: Losing weight can improve self-confidence and self-esteem.

  4. Feel better in clothes: Losing weight can make clothes fit better and feel more comfortable.

  5. Improve athletic performance: If you engage in sports or other physical activities, losing weight can help improve performance.

  6. Improve mobility: Being overweight can put extra stress on joints and lead to arthritis and other joint problems. Losing weight can improve mobility and reduce the risk of joint problems.

  7. Reduce the risk of certain cancers: Obesity can increase the risk of certain types of cancer, such as colon, breast, and endometrial cancer.

  8. Improve mental health: Obesity can have an impact on mental health, including depression and low self-esteem. Losing weight can improve mental health and overall well-being.

  9. Enjoy a longer lifespan: Maintaining a healthy weight can help you live a longer and healthier life.

  10. Be a role model: Losing weight can set a good example for others, especially your children, to live a healthy and active lifestyle.

a "weight loss program for diabetics."

One weight loss program for diabetics that may be effective is a low-carbohydrate diet. A low-carb diet is a diet that limits the intake of carbohydrates such as sugar, bread, and pasta, and instead focuses on foods that are high in protein and healthy fats. This type of diet can be helpful for diabetics as it can help lower blood sugar levels and improve insulin sensitivity.


A specific example of a weight loss program for diabetics is the DASH diet (Dietary Approaches to Stop Hypertension). This diet is designed to lower blood pressure and improve heart health. It emphasizes eating f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ean protein and low-fat dairy, and also limits the intake of saturated fat, cholesterol, and added sugars. It is rich in nutrients and fibers and can help in reducing weight and also controlling blood sugar levels.


It is important to note that any weight loss program for diabetics should be tailored to the individual's specific needs and should be supervised by a healthcare professional, such as a registered dietitian or a diabetes educator. Additionally, it's important to monitor blood sugar levels regularly and adjust medications as needed to avoid any low blood sugar levels (hypoglycemia) or high blood sugar levels (hyperglycemia) while following a weight loss program.

Does obesity have any major consequences for people who are over-weight?

Obesity can have many serious consequences for an individual's health, including an increased risk of:


Cardiovascular disease: Obesity can lead to high blood pressure, high cholesterol, and an increased risk of heart disease.


Type 2 diabetes: Obesity is a major risk factor for developing type 2 diabetes.
  • Certain types of cancer: Obesity can increase the risk of developing certain types of cancer, such as colon, breast, and endometrial cancer.

  • Breathing problems: Obesity can lead to sleep apnea and make breathing more difficult.

  • Gastrointestinal problems: Obesity can increase the risk of gallstones, fatty liver disease, and g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D).

  • Musculoskeletal problems: Obesity can put extra stress on joints and lead to osteoarthritis and other joint problems. Mental health: Obesity can have an impact on mental health, including depression and low self-esteem.

It is important to note that not all overweight people will have these consequences, and there are many factors that can contribute to the development of these health problems. However, maintaining a healthy weight through diet, exercise, and lifestyle changes can significantly reduce the risk of these conditions and improve overall health.


What health programs or diets can you recommend for anyone who wants to lose weight?

There are many different health programs and diets that can help an individual lose weight. However, it's important to remember that what works for one person may not work for another. It's always best to consult with a healthcare professional or a registered dietitian before starting any weight loss program.



Here are a few popular options:

  1. Moderate calorie restriction with regular exercise: A combination of regular exercise and a healthy diet that includes a moderate reduction in calorie intake can be an effective way to lose weight.

  2. Intermittent fasting: Intermittent fasting is an eating pattern where a person eats during a specific time period and fasts during the rest of the day. This can lead to weight loss, but it's important to make sure that the eating period still includes healthy, nutrient-dense foods.

  3. Low-carbohydrate diet: Some people find that cutting back on carbohydrates and increasing their intake of healthy fats and proteins can lead to weight loss.

  4. Mediterranean diet: A Mediterranean diet is a way of eating that is inspired by the traditional cuisine of countries bordering the Mediterranean Sea. It emphasizes eating lots of f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ean protein, and healthy fats.

  5. Behavioral change program: Some weight loss programs focus on teaching people how to make healthier choices and change their eating and exercise habits for the long term.


It is worth noting that any weight loss program should be sustainable in the long-term and should not be restrictive or extreme. Rapid weight loss can be harmful and is not sustainable. It is important to have a balanced and healthy diet while losing weight. Additionally, incorporating physical activity and exercise into a weight loss program is essential for both weight loss and overall health.


What is a major cost of maintaining a healthy weight and living a happy satisfying lifestyle?


Maintaining a healthy weight and living a happy, satisfying lifestyle can come with a variety of costs, depending on the individual's circumstances and choices. Some potential costs include:

Food costs: Eating a healthy diet that includes plenty of fruits, vegetables, lean protein, and whole grains can be more expensive than relying on processed foods and fast food.


Gym membership or equipment costs: Regular exercise is an important part of maintaining a healthy weight and overall health. Joining a gym or buying workout equipment can be costly.


Time costs: Making healthy food choices and staying active requires time and effort, which can be difficult for people with busy schedules.


Childcare costs: Parents may need to pay for childcare while they exercise, which can be a significant expense.


Travel costs: If the gym or a healthy food store is not within the proximity, it can be costly to travel to these places.


Medical costs: Some people may need to visit a doctor or dietitian to help them manage a health condition related to their weight.


It is important to note that these costs can vary greatly depending on the individual's personal circumstances and choices. Additionally, the costs of not maintaining a healthy weight and living a happy, satisfying lifestyle can be even greater, such as increased risk of chronic diseases, decreased quality of life, and decreased productivity.
